About This Coffee

This coffee is a natural process Caturra and Bourbon mix from Finca La Bolsa in the Huehuetenango region of Guatemala. Grown at an altitude of 1500-1700 meters, the beans are patio dried for 20 to 25 days with shade during peak sunshine. The cup profile features notes of cherry, plum, hibiscus, and strawberry, complemented by a syrupy body and a long chocolate finish. The farm is noted for its unique limestone-rich soil and commitment to social programs, including on-site schooling and sustainable farming practices like nitrogen-fixing shade trees.

EC

Electric Coffee Co.

Simon and Oksana, a husband and wife team, founded Electric Coffee Co. in 2008 out of frustration with the lack of quality coffee in West London. The roastery operates from Horsham in West Sussex under the earlier working name Automaton Precision Roasters, while the cafe at Ealing Broadway has become a recognized destination, landing in The Independent's Top 50 Coffee Shops and earning a Tripadvisor Travelers' Choice award. The brewing setup features one of the few Kees Van Der Westen Mirage Veloce espresso machines in the UK. The roasting philosophy celebrates the industrial process from start to finish, combining hand roasting with careful visual and mechanical monitoring.
